Sample Answer
In my opinion, a role model embodies a confluence of admirable traits that inspire others to aspire towards excellence. Firstly, integrity stands as a cornerstone; individuals who demonstrate honesty and ethical behavior serve as powerful examples of moral fortitude. Furthermore, resilience is a key attribute, as it reflects the ability to overcome adversity and maintain focus on one’s goals despite setbacks. Additionally, an effective role model often engages in altruistic behavior, showing a commitment to community service or social justice, which highlights their dedication to the greater good. Lastly, effective communication skills are essential, allowing them to articulate their vision and motivate others. Ultimately, a role model is not just a person to admire but someone who catalyzes positive change in others.
